Present-day increasingly intricate software development ecosystem calls for tasteful and thorough options. Builders have to juggle a lot of resources and systems while creating code that performs at the level of digital business enterprise.
Software safety companies from Veracode include white box testing, and mobile software protection testing, with custom made remedies that get rid of vulnerabilities at all points alongside the development life cycle.
Typically, the task exceeds the at first believed time: the consumer might think about including some thing on the challenge scope in the course of the development method. In some SDLC designs, the products can transform in the entire process of the development.
While using the increase of cell and cloud computing, it’s critically imperative that you ensure all knowledge, including stability-sensitive data and management and Management details, is protected against unintended disclosure or alteration when it’s currently being transmitted or stored. Encryption is often made use of to accomplish this. Generating an incorrect decision in using any aspect of cryptography can be catastrophic, and it’s greatest to establish crystal clear encryption expectations that offer details on every element on the encryption implementation.
It is important to adopt equipment that detect application safety vulnerabilities and combine possibility info and metrics in an automated manner. Businesses that introduce an built-in approach to stability and Make security into their SDLC can cut down hazard, trim expenditures, and velocity development.
It is necessary to understand The present stature on the S-SDLC Plan, re-Examine and calibrate it on a need to need basis; on the other hand This can be impossible Except if we will evaluate our success.
This doc is a component from the US-CERT Web page archive. These paperwork are no longer updated and will contain outdated facts. Backlinks could also now not purpose. Remember to contact [email protected] When you've got any questions on the US-CERT Site archive.
Besides training builders here and building and constructing the solution with ideal protection, the SDL incorporates scheduling for protection failures soon after release Hence the Corporation is able to quickly correct unforeseen difficulties. The SDL is articulated as being a twelve stage course of action as follows:
†As making software is inherently sophisticated and demands a lengthy list of abilities in the development crew, There's a large number of distinct SDLCs to address initiatives of different scale and complexity.
I check here conform to my information currently being processed by TechTarget and its Companions to Get hold of me through cell phone, e mail, or other means regarding details applicable to my Expert interests. I'll unsubscribe at any time.
Chris Romeo, CEO, Security Journey Customers desire secure products and solutions out with the box, so protection must be a major priority click here that should be top of intellect for everyone. But with no a standard method of stability, it is almost impossible to deliver on The purchasers' anticipations.
This stage includes a amount essential steps. First, the team engaged on the task conducts a preliminary Evaluation to find out the aims and problems with their shopper. Based upon the results, they propose a list of achievable alternatives, which click here has a funds for each.
The configuration administration and corrective motion procedures offer protection for the prevailing software along with the improve evaluation procedures protect against stability violations.
Waterfall: This technique applies a standard approach to software development. Groups across diverse disciplines and units complete a whole stage from the venture just before moving on to another read more action or the subsequent period. Because of this, small business benefits are shipped at an individual phase in lieu of within an iterative framework.